虚拟币已成为了近年来最火爆的投资热点。如果你有一些编程和技术基础,你甚至可以创造自己的虚拟币!创造自己的虚拟币可能需要你投入大量时间和精力,但它可以成为一种投资机会,赚到未来的财富。
但是如何开始呢?接下来,我们将详细介绍创造自己的虚拟币所需要的步骤、技术和资源。
第一步:了解虚拟币技术
在创造自己的虚拟币之前,你需要对虚拟币技术有一个基本的了解。虚拟币是使用区块链技术(Blockchain)创建的,所以你需要学习和理解区块链的概念和原理。你需要了解区块链技术的工作流程、挖矿方式、数字签名和哈希算法等。
第二步:选择一种公链还是私链
在创造自己的虚拟币之前,你需要考虑到底是选择使用公链还是私链。使用公链需要遵循公链的规则和机制,并且你需要支付高额的操作成本。私链则更加灵活,用户可以自定义虚拟币的规则和机制,而且操作成本会更加低。
第三步:选择一种算法
在选择算法时,需要考虑一些因素,例如安全性、易用性和可扩展性等。目前比较常用的算法是SHA-256和Scrypt。SHA-256是比特币使用的算法,安全性很高;Scrypt是Litecoin使用的算法,易用性比较高,可以在相对较低的硬件设备上进行挖掘。
第四步:编写基础程序
在选择算法之后,你需要编写一些基础程序,例如挖矿程序、节点程序、钱包程序等。这些程序是创建你的虚拟币所必须的,需要使用编程语言来实现,常用的编程语言包括C 、Java和Python等。
第五步:开始挖矿
在编写完基础程序之后,你可以开始挖矿了。挖矿是通过算法来获取新的虚拟币的过程,它需要计算机来进行。你需要购买一些高性能的服务器或者使用云计算服务来加快挖矿的速度。
第六步:推广和交易
在创建完你的虚拟币之后,你需要开始推广和交易。你需要在虚拟币社区中宣传你的虚拟币,让更多的人了解它,同时,在虚拟币交易所中发布你的虚拟币,并提供足够的流动性,吸引更多的人参与交易。
创造自己的虚拟币需要相当的技术储备和深入的理解,同时也需要投入足够的时间和精力。但如果你能坚持下来并创造出一个成功的虚拟币,将会为你带来丰厚的财富回报。